Use the Enable-Mailbox cmdlet to create mailboxes for existing users who don't already have mailboxes. You can also use this cmdlet to create In-Place archives for existing mailboxes.

Note: In Exchange Online, this cmdlet doesn't activate/enable a mailbox the same way it does in on-premises Exchange. To add a mailbox for an existing Azure AD account, you can simply add a license to the account by using the Set-MsolUserLicense cmdlet.
